lib/acts_as_ordered_tree/transaction/base.rb
# coding: utf-8
require 'acts_as_ordered_tree/persevering_transaction'
require 'acts_as_ordered_tree/transaction/callbacks'
module ActsAsOrderedTree
module Transaction
# Persevering transaction, which restarts on deadlock
#
# Here we have a tree of possible transaction types:
#
# Base (abstract)
# Save (abstract)
# Create
# Update (abstract)
# Move
# Reorder
# Destroy
#
# @api private
class Base
extend Callbacks
attr_reader :node
delegate :record, :tree, :to => :node
delegate :connection, :to => :klass
# @param [ActsAsOrderedTree::Node] node
def initialize(node)
@node = node
end
# Start persevering transaction, which will restart on deadlock
def start(&block)
transaction.start do
run_callbacks(:transaction, &block)
end
end
protected
def klass
record.class
end
# Returns underlying transaction object
def transaction
@transaction ||= PerseveringTransaction.new(connection)
end
# Trigger tree callback (before_add, after_add, before_remove, after_remove)
def trigger_callback(kind, owner)
tree.callbacks.send(kind, owner, record) if owner.present?
end
end
end
end
